Management Commentary
During the official earnings call held shortly after the release, NMFC leadership focused heavily on the resilience of the firm’s credit portfolio, noting that non-accrual rates remained within the company’s long-term targeted range for the quarter. Management highlighted persistent strong demand for private credit solutions among middle-market borrowers, a trend that has accelerated as many regional lending institutions have pulled back on middle-market corporate lending in recent months amid broader macroeconomic uncertainty. Leadership also noted that the vast majority of the firm’s existing portfolio companies are operating in line with internal performance projections, with limited concentrated exposure to sectors facing heightened near-term pressure, including non-essential consumer discretionary and highly leveraged commercial real estate segments. Management added that the reported the previous quarter EPS figure reflects both recurring interest income from the firm’s debt portfolio and modest realized gains from a small number of portfolio exit transactions completed during the quarter.

Forward Guidance
In line with its standard disclosure practice, NMFC did not issue specific quantitative forward guidance for upcoming operating periods. Instead, leadership noted that the firm may pursue selective new investments in sectors with stable, recurring cash flow profiles, including healthcare services, enterprise software, and specialized industrial manufacturing, where potential risk-adjusted returns could meet the firm’s strict internal underwriting thresholds. Management also noted that ongoing interest rate volatility in the current macro environment might impact the pricing of new loan originations, and that the firm would likely maintain its conservative underwriting standards to mitigate potential downside credit risk going forward. Leadership added that the firm will continue to evaluate its capital return and dividend policies on an ongoing basis, based on future operating performance and portfolio credit trends, without committing to specific payout levels for upcoming periods.

Market Reaction
Following the the previous quarter earnings release, trading activity in NMFC shares has been in line with average historical volume levels, with share price action tracking broader moves across the publicly traded BDC sector over the same recent period. Analysts covering the stock have noted that the reported EPS figure aligns with pre-release market expectations, with several research teams highlighting the commentary around stable portfolio credit quality as a positive signal of the firm’s robust risk management framework. Some analysts have also noted that the lack of disclosed revenue figures in the initial the previous quarter filing may lead to additional follow-up questions during upcoming investor outreach sessions, as many market participants track top-line trends for BDCs to gauge organic growth momentum. There are no major divergent consensus views among analyst teams following the release, with most commentary focusing on the relative consistency of NMFC’s operating performance compared to peer BDCs operating in the current interest rate environment.
